Transaction 4e4063c33a1e38cc69af8cb3a72cfffd2067edf8d298ec4d5e1ad75ed5867306
1 Input
1 Output
-
4e4063c33a1e38cc69af8cb3a72cfffd2067edf8d298ec4d5e1ad75ed5867306:0
- value
- 133716668
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 266c43bebfba7e7826a2078b2a81f1107ee6409c OP_EQUALVERIFY OP_CHECKSIG
- address
- 14WANeaTwEAZuobXdrpi9sWX1cqqPANqCe